Replacing SharePoint as a corporate intranet is often seen as a purely technical project: documents need to be migrated, permissions reconfigured, sites reviewed and people trained on a new interface. Yet the real success factor is less visible: the technical support the organization receives after go-live. A modern intranet is not a static product. It is a living platform that needs monitoring, evolution and rapid response when issues arise. In this article we explain why technical support for an intranet replacing SharePoint makes the difference between a disappointing adoption and a system that delivers measurable value every month.

The first challenge after migration is change management. Employees are used to SharePoint and tend to export documents or create parallel processes when they do not understand the new tool. Good technical support must include communication, training and micro-content that help people feel confident. Another critical aspect is compatibility with the legacy ecosystem. An intranet that replaces SharePoint almost never works alone: it coexists with the ERP, the CRM, corporate mailboxes, project management tools and proprietary systems. When an incident occurs, the cause can be in the integration, in the configuration, in the network or in an inconsistent data record. The support service must have an end-to-end vision and the technical ability to review every layer: application, infrastructure, security and data.

Artificial intelligence is changing the way employees search for information. A modern intranet should be able to answer questions, summarize documents and guide users to the right content. AI agents can, for example, read an employee request, search the knowledge base, draft a preliminary answer and escalate to a human when they detect ambiguity. This reduces the workload of the internal support team and speeds up resolution. Cybersecurity is inseparable from technical support. An intranet centralizes sensitive information: employee data, contracts, internal procedures and strategic planning. If permissions, authentication flows and public exposure are not reviewed, any migration increases the attack surface.
